Just wanted to let you know my experience with smelly poop. My ferret,
Slinky, was diagnosed with C Diff (Clostridium difficile) in Nov 2008.
I have 3 other ferrets who haven't had C Diff, so it doesn't seem to be
contagious.

Slinky had extremely smelly poop- even when it wasn't diarrhea. It's a
very distinct odor, smells coppery or like blood, and it is very hard
to get rid of b/c the antibiotics used to treat it can also cause C.
Diff. The vet prescribed amoxy drops, then clavanox, and finally Flagyl
along with Forta Flora. We would get rid of the diarrhea and within a
month or less, the C Diff would be back. Slinky also takes prednisolone
but for allergies. It looks like we are starting to get it under
control a little better- after over a year.

The Forta Flora plus Flagyl seemed to work the best for Slinky. I still
give him a little Forta Flora with his morning pred. DON'T overdo it
with the Forta Flora. Good bacteria is still bacteria, and too much of
the good bacteria can also cause diarrhea. And I'm sure you're also
ready doing this, but be sure to keep his cage, bowels, blankies, etc
clean. Slinky also gets a little unflavored Pedialyte in the morning
to replace any electrolytes- very important when they have diarrhea.

I have used Pepto, but only for a short period. Slinky's diarrhea
normally comes back over the weekend or at night when the vet is closed
(of course). I have also given it to him when his poop starts to look
loose and that seems to head off the diarrhea- sometimes. I'm not sure,
but I don't think it's good for long term use and don't give it to him
for more than 2 or 3 days.
